Gas Stations nearby 401, Opal Tower, Al Ohood Street, Business Bay, Dubai 3389, United Arab Emirates

Petrol Pump;

Approximately 1.86 km away
Address: Sheikh Zayed Rd - Dubai - United Arab Emirates